Forest Gnome Rogue Knowledge: Skills, Talents & Strategies

Unlocking the full potential of a Gnome Rogue demands understanding their unique mix of skills and strategic play. These diminutive masters excel at infiltration, utilizing their stature to their gain. Here's a glimpse into their toolkit:

  • Expertise: Specialize on Proficiencies like Acrobatics and Deception for a significant edge.
  • Feats: Consider Lucky to further improve your evasion or chance.
  • Tactics: Embrace guerrilla tactics. Utilize diversions and environmental features to surprise your enemies.
  • Tools: Don't overlook the value of lockpicks and other necessary equipment.
